In the quiet, affluent community of Lake Hopatcong, New Jersey, the lives of Alita Knott and her family took a devastating turn. On the morning of July 6, 2014, police responded to a call at their Log Road home to find a grim scene. Inside, 47-year-old Alita Knott and her husband, 45-year-old Julian Knott, were found deceased. The female victim was of Filipino descent.
